## Escalation — ReceiptRobin mailer

If ReceiptRobin stops sending donation receipts, first check the queue depth dashboard — anything over 5k pending means the SMTP relay is wedged. Restart the relay pod once; if it wedges again within an hour, don't keep kicking it. Page the stewardship on-call instead. If nobody acks within 20 minutes, escalate by emailing the mailer owners directly.

escalation mailbox, yahif-kahop: norax.aldion.quenath@ordinhq.example

Subject: Meridale Franchise Agreement — Update

Executive team: following careful review, legal has finalised terms with the Harrowgate franchise group for the Meridale territory. Royalty structure, training obligations and brand standards are all settled, and heads of department should prepare onboarding support accordingly. Signing is scheduled for month-end. The confidential note below sets out the underlying expansion rationale.

management briefing: Project Jorius slips by a full year because of the staffing delay.

Follow-up from the Castcheck feed validator incident: validation loops ran unbounded on malformed RSS, starving the queue. Fix adds per-feed timeouts, a max-item cap, and backoff on repeated failures. Owner: Delia, due next sprint. Staging soak starts Thursday. The enforcement thresholds are defined by the constants below.

limits module of kagug-tahop:
RATE_LIMITS = {
    "holath": 1,
    "druael": 10,
}